Superb PS3-exclusive tower defense game with absolutely free tower placement that actually makes it possible to be creative with your strategies. Excellent music, sound effects, playability, and difficulty level is spot on. It's possibly the best tower defense on PS3.

Reviewed on Jan 19, 2024


Comments